235 lines
7.7 KiB
CSS
235 lines
7.7 KiB
CSS
/*! Alters the webextension uBlock Origin
|
|
IMPORTANT: change the Internal UUID */
|
|
@-moz-document url-prefix("moz-extension://ublock_origin_UUID/") {
|
|
#appinfo {
|
|
background-color: var(--tone-8)!important;
|
|
color: var(--tone-4)!important
|
|
}
|
|
#panes,
|
|
body,
|
|
body[dir=ltr] #panes > div {
|
|
background: var(--tone-7)!important;
|
|
color: var(--tone-4)!important
|
|
}
|
|
label a,
|
|
p a,
|
|
ul a,
|
|
ul#userSettings .subgroup > span {
|
|
color: var(--accent-1)!important
|
|
}
|
|
#dashboard-nav-widgets span {
|
|
color: var(--tone-4)!important
|
|
}
|
|
a.info {
|
|
color: var(--tone-4)!important;
|
|
opacity: .5
|
|
}
|
|
li.listEntry span.status {
|
|
color: var(--tone-4)!important
|
|
}
|
|
li.listEntry > a.remove,
|
|
li.listEntry > a.remove:visited {
|
|
color: var(--red-80)!important
|
|
}
|
|
#switch .fa {
|
|
color: var(--accent-1)!important
|
|
}
|
|
.tool,
|
|
body.off #switch .fa {
|
|
color: var(--tone-4)!important
|
|
}
|
|
.tool:hover {
|
|
color: var(--tone-8)!important
|
|
}
|
|
#extraTools,
|
|
h2 {
|
|
background-color: var(--tone-8)!important;
|
|
color: var(--tone-4)!important
|
|
}
|
|
#refresh {
|
|
background-color: var(--tone-8)!important;
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
#extraTools > span > span.badge {
|
|
color: var(--tone-4)!important
|
|
}
|
|
#firewallContainer > div {
|
|
background-color: var(--tone-6)!important
|
|
}
|
|
#firewallContainer > div > span {
|
|
color: var(--tone-4)!important;
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td > div.action.own.block,
|
|
body.advancedUser #firewallContainer > div > span.blockRule.ownRule {
|
|
background-color: #ab0000!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td > div.action > span.block,
|
|
body.advancedUser #firewallContainer > div > span.blockRule {
|
|
background-color: #dda0a2!important
|
|
}
|
|
#firewallContainer > div.blocked > span:first-of-type::before,
|
|
#firewallContainer.minimized > div.isDomain.totalBlocked > span:first-of-type::before {
|
|
background-color: #c87576!important;
|
|
opacity: 1!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td > div.action.own.allow,
|
|
body.advancedUser #firewallContainer > div > span.allowRule.ownRule {
|
|
background-color: #229400!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td > div.action > span.allow,
|
|
body.advancedUser #firewallContainer > div > span.allowRule {
|
|
background-color: #95ca8a!important
|
|
}
|
|
#firewallContainer > div.allowed > span:first-of-type::before,
|
|
#firewallContainer.minimized > div.isDomain.totalAllowed > span:first-of-type::before {
|
|
background-color: #7ec26f!important;
|
|
opacity: 1!important
|
|
}
|
|
#actionSelector > span:nth-of-type(2),
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td > div.action.own.noop,
|
|
body.advancedUser #firewallContainer > div > span.noopRule.ownRule {
|
|
background-color: #0c46a7!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td > div.action > span.noop,
|
|
body.advancedUser #firewallContainer > div > span.noopRule {
|
|
background-color: #65bdfb!important
|
|
}
|
|
#firewallContainer > div.allowed.blocked > span:first-of-type::before,
|
|
#firewallContainer.minimized > div.isDomain.totalAllowed.totalBlocked > span:first-of-type::before {
|
|
background-color: #cdc16e!important;
|
|
opacity: 1!important
|
|
}
|
|
body.advancedUser #firewallContainer.colorBlind > div > span.blockRule.ownRule {
|
|
background-color: #000060!important
|
|
}
|
|
body.advancedUser #firewallContainer.colorBlind > div > span.blockRule {
|
|
background-color: #787dab!important
|
|
}
|
|
body.advancedUser #firewallContainer.colorBlind > div > span.allowRule.ownRule {
|
|
background-color: #fbb900!important
|
|
}
|
|
body.advancedUser #firewallContainer.colorBlind > div > span.allowRule {
|
|
background-color: #f2d98d!important
|
|
}
|
|
body.advancedUser #firewallContainer.colorBlind > div > span.noopRule.ownRule {
|
|
background-color: #2f2e2e!important
|
|
}
|
|
body.advancedUser #firewallContainer.colorBlind > div > span.noopRule {
|
|
background-color: #a1a1a1!important
|
|
}
|
|
#firewallContainer.colorBlind > div.allowed > span:first-of-type::before,
|
|
#firewallContainer.colorBlind.minimized > div.isDomain.totalAllowed > span:first-of-type::before {
|
|
background-color: #ebd287!important
|
|
}
|
|
#firewallContainer.colorBlind > div.blocked > span:first-of-type::before,
|
|
#firewallContainer.colorBlind.minimized > div.isDomain.totalBlocked > span:first-of-type::before {
|
|
background-color: #787cab!important
|
|
}
|
|
#dashboard-nav-widgets {
|
|
border-color: var(--tone-5)!important;
|
|
background-color: var(--tone-8)!important
|
|
}
|
|
.tabButton {
|
|
background-color: var(--tone-7)!important;
|
|
color: var(--tone-4)!important;
|
|
border-color: var(--tone-5)!important;
|
|
border-bottom: 1px solid!important
|
|
}
|
|
.tabButton.selected {
|
|
background-color: var(--tone-8)!important;
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
input[type=number] {
|
|
-moz-appearance: none!important;
|
|
background-color: var(--tone-6)!important;
|
|
color: var(--tone-4)!important
|
|
}
|
|
li.listEntry .content {
|
|
color: var(--accent-1)!important
|
|
}
|
|
#diff .pane {
|
|
color: var(--tone-4)!important;
|
|
background: var(--tone-7)!important
|
|
}
|
|
#diff li,
|
|
code {
|
|
background-color: var(--tone-6)!important
|
|
}
|
|
#diff li:nth-child(2n) {
|
|
background-color: var(--tone-7)!important
|
|
}
|
|
#whitelist textarea {
|
|
background: var(--tone-6)!important;
|
|
color: var(--tone-4)!important
|
|
}
|
|
textarea#externalLists,
|
|
textarea#userFilters.userFilters {
|
|
-moz-appearance: none!important;
|
|
background: var(--tone-6)!important;
|
|
color: var(--tone-4)!important
|
|
}
|
|
.permatoolbar {
|
|
background-color: var(--tone-7)!important
|
|
}
|
|
.permatoolbar #refresh,
|
|
.permatoolbar .button {
|
|
background-color: transparent!important
|
|
}
|
|
.permatoolbar #refresh,
|
|
.permatoolbar .button:hover {
|
|
background-color: var(--grey-60)!important
|
|
}
|
|
#netInspector tr.blocked {
|
|
background-color: #4b3137!important;
|
|
color: #ff9494!important
|
|
}
|
|
#netInspector #filterInput,
|
|
#netInspector #maxEntries {
|
|
-moz-appearance: none!important;
|
|
background: var(--tone-6)!important;
|
|
color: var(--tone-4)!important;
|
|
border: 1px solid!important;
|
|
padding: 5px!important
|
|
}
|
|
#netInspector tr.cosmetic,
|
|
#netInspector tr.redirect {
|
|
background-color: #44391f!important;
|
|
color: #fce19f!important
|
|
}
|
|
#netInspector tr.cat_net td:nth-of-type(4):hover,
|
|
body:not(.popupOn) #netInspector tr.canMtx td:nth-of-type(2):hover {
|
|
background: var(--tone-8)!important
|
|
}
|
|
.modalDialog .dialog {
|
|
background-color: var(--tone-8)!important;
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
#netFilteringDialog .dialog > div.headers > span.header.selected {
|
|
background-color: var(--tone-8)!important;
|
|
color: var(--tone-4)!important;
|
|
border-color: var(--tone-6)!important
|
|
}
|
|
#netFilteringDialog .dialog > div.headers > span.header {
|
|
background-color: var(--tone-7)!important;
|
|
border-color: var(--tone-6)!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ry {
|
|
background-color: var(--tone-6)!important;
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ic tr.entry > td:first-of-type {
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
#netFilteringDialog .dialog > div.containers > div.dynamic > table.toolbar #saveRules {
|
|
background-color: var(--tone-6)!important;
|
|
border: none!important
|
|
}
|
|
body #netInspector td {
|
|
border-color: var(--tone-5)!important
|
|
}
|
|
#netInspector tr.maindoc {
|
|
background-color: var(--tone-8)!important;
|
|
color: var(--grey-30)!important
|
|
}
|
|
} |